Hey, for anyone who uses a Logitech mouse with a scroll and find their scroll doesn't work in UT, here is a fix (finally!)
Go to Logitech's site and there is a registry patch you can run that will fix it. Basically, the logitech driver and mouseware has problems with the game. If you run the task manager and End Task EM_EXEC.EXE and run UT, you should find your mouse scroll working again. The reg entry I believe resolves this without having to kill that process. |
